Walking into an exam room with a single reading taken minutes after fighting traffic, sitting in a noisy waiting room, and feeling your pulse climb is one of the quietest sources of bad medical data in primary care. A camera health check before doctor visit changes the starting point of that conversation. Instead of a doctor working from one snapshot taken at your most stressed moment, you arrive with a short history of numbers gathered in your own home over normal days. The technology behind it, remote photoplethysmography (rPPG), reads subtle color shifts in the skin of your face as blood pulses through it, turning an ordinary front camera into a contactless vitals sensor. For health-curious people who get anxious before appointments, that shift from one reading to a logged trend is the practical value.
Published studies show that 40 to 80 percent of medical information given by clinicians is forgotten immediately after the visit, and nearly half of what patients do remember is recalled incorrectly. Walking in with written numbers removes part of that memory burden.
What a camera health check before doctor visit actually measures
A camera health check before doctor visit does not replace the instruments in a clinic. What it does is capture the metrics that benefit most from being measured repeatedly in a calm setting, where a single in-office reading is least representative. rPPG works by analyzing tiny brightness and color changes in facial blood flow recorded by the camera, then converting those waveforms into vital sign estimates.
The metrics a phone scan can reasonably log before an appointment fall into a few groups:
- Resting heart rate, ideally taken at the same time each morning before coffee or activity
- Heart rate variability (HRV), a marker tied to stress, recovery, and autonomic balance
- Respiratory rate, useful context for breathlessness or anxiety complaints
- Blood pressure trend direction, captured as relative movement rather than a diagnostic cuff number
- Stress or perfusion indicators that some apps derive from the same waveform
The point is not precision to a clinical decimal. The point is pattern. A doctor learns far more from seven morning readings showing a resting heart rate drifting from 68 to 82 over two weeks than from one number taken during a stressful visit.

Why the starting number matters so much
The clinical problem a camera health check addresses has a name. White coat hypertension describes blood pressure that reads high in a clinic but sits normal at home, driven by the stress of the setting itself. Research summarized by Duke Health has long confirmed this white coat effect, and home monitoring is now the standard recommendation for separating real elevation from situational anxiety. The same logic extends to heart rate. A pulse of 90 in an exam room means something very different if your home mornings consistently read 65.
This is where phone health scan prep helps a nervous patient most directly. By the time you sit down with a clinician, you are not relying on a single anxious reading or on memory. You have:
- A baseline gathered across several normal days
- Time stamps that show when each reading was taken
- A visible direction of travel rather than an isolated dot
- A prompt for the questions you actually want to ask

Current research and evidence
The science behind contactless vitals has matured quickly. A 2023 validation study of the rPPG-based WellFie application, published on medRxiv, compared smartphone-derived readings against clinical standards in 150 normotensive adults and reported strong agreement for heart rate and good agreement for respiratory rate. Separately, a prospective validation published in 2022 (available through PubMed Central) tested smartphone heart rate and respiratory rate algorithms and found a mean absolute percentage error under 2 percent for heart rate and a mean absolute error under one breath per minute for respiratory rate.
On the clinical-need side, the case for home data is well established. Work cataloged in NIH-indexed reviews on patients' memory for medical information documents that most spoken medical advice is forgotten or misremembered soon after a visit, which is exactly the gap a written log of vitals helps close. Reporting in Medical Economics on remote patient monitoring describes how home readings routinely surface white coat and masked hypertension that office visits miss entirely.
A few caveats run through this evidence:
- Most validation has focused on heart rate and respiratory rate, which are the most mature contactless metrics
- Blood pressure from a camera is best read as a trend, not a substitute for a calibrated cuff diagnosis
- Lighting, motion, and skin tone can affect signal quality, so consistent conditions matter
- Estimates are screening-grade context for a clinician, not a self-diagnosis

Frequently asked questions
What vitals should I track before a doctor appointment? Focus on the ones that benefit from repeated measurement in a calm setting: resting heart rate, heart rate variability, respiratory rate, and blood pressure trend direction. Take readings at the same time each day, ideally in the morning, for a week or two before your visit so you arrive with a pattern rather than a single number.
Can a phone camera really read my vitals before a checkup? Yes, within limits. Remote photoplethysmography reads color changes in facial blood flow to estimate heart rate, respiratory rate, and related metrics. Validation studies in 2022 and 2023 found close agreement with clinical references for heart rate and respiratory rate. Treat the results as screening-grade context to share, not as a diagnosis.
Will my doctor actually use the readings I bring? Many clinicians welcome home data, especially for blood pressure, because office readings can be skewed by the white coat effect. A dated log of trends helps separate situational stress from a real change and supports the memory gap that makes so much verbal advice hard to recall later.
How many days of scans should I log before my visit? One reading is not a trend. Aim for roughly seven to fourteen daily scans under similar conditions before the appointment. That window is usually enough to show a clear direction while staying realistic to maintain.
